Ask how to make a toner with oily ingredients.

Postby supakorn.sp19 » Mon Dec 25, 2017 9:34 pm

Hello, I would like to ask how to make a toner with oily ingredients such as น้ำกลั่น 80-90% Rose Hip Oil (Chile, Extra Virgin Organic Fresh) 10-20%, which ingredient can we use to combine water and oil? Please advise.

Re: How to make a toner with oily ingredients?

Postby staff » Mon Jan 01, 2018 9:39 pm

Hello, I recommend you to use Milk Lotion Maker 3-4%. Not liquid like water if too liquid It will be easy to separate the layers.

Re: How to make a toner with oily ingredients?

Postby staff » Wed Jan 03, 2018 6:06 pm

Hello
if you use Milk Lotion Maker 3-4% need some heat to mix, yes.
Yes, if you don't want to use heat can choose to use Other types of cream maker such as Satin Cream Maker but the texture will be thick and not liquid But it will still be slightly thick like a liquid serum, not suitable for Toner)
Polysorbate 20 Polysorbate 80 can it be used to combine water and oil in toner formula?
both of them together. The oil level is very low. Unless there are other helpers to use together. The result is that the texture is thicker and not as liquid as the toner.

Re: How to make a toner with oily ingredients?

Postby supakorn.sp19 » Thu Jan 04, 2018 4:47 pm

The maximum amount that Polysorbate 20 and Polysorbate 80 how many percent of water and oil can combine? Then you can only put one or you have to put both.

Re: How to make a toner with oily ingredients?

Postby staff » Mon Jan 08, 2018 10:22 pm

Hello Polysorbate 20 , Polysorbate 80 is a High-HLB Emulsifier commonly used in conjunction with Low-HLB Emulsifiers to improve the stability of emulsion resulting from the use of multiple emulsifiers In order to get the right HLB value, single use It is not popular because the efficiency of any solder is very low, so it is not recommended for oil-based toners. The teaching team recommends using Milk Lotion Maker helps to combine or select a blend of processed oils, for example. For example shea butter water (born from the transformation shea butter to become water-soluble)
